Plugins

In questo articolo vi mostreremo come modificare l'Apple TV per spremerne al massimo le potenzialità.

Avatar di Tom's Hardware

a cura di Tom's Hardware

Plugins

Cos'è possibile fare dopo aver abilitato il supporto ssh e l'accesso alla linea di comando? Per iniziare, io ho montato il NAS presente sulla mia rete per espandere le potenzialità di archiviazione.

Con la versione 1.0 è tutto abbastanza semplice, poichè supporta le condivisione con Windows, AFP e NFS. Con la versione 1.1 è più complicato. Come già menzionato, il supporto nativo per le reti Windows è disabilitato, quindi dovete affidarvi a un supporto esterno nel caso di Windows. Per le condivisioni NFS potete utilizzare il comando presente in un altro sistema OS X e riabilitare il supporto AFP.

C'è da fare qualche sforzo in più per montare automaticamente le condivisioni di rete, ma la via più semplice è di mettere il comando necessario in uno script che verrà avviato nella fase di boot chiamato /etc/rc.local.

Per facilitare molte azioni, il sito AwkardTV.org mette a disposizione una lunga lista di funzionalità. Quello che però stavo cercando era un modo per estendere la compatibilità video del prodotto, cioè una maniera per utilizzare altri codec.

Una fonte popolare di codec compatibili con OS X è Perian (http://perian.org/). Ci sono codec per molti formati, tra cui i più popolari XviD e DivX. Se avete Perian già installato sul vostro Mac, e avete utilizzato lo script Patchstick, i codec sono già stati trasferiti sull'Apple TV durante la fase di boot della Patchstich. In caso contrario, dovrete scaricare e installare il Perian sul Mac, e poi copiare la diectory /Library/QuickTime/Perian.component nella stessa posizione sull'Apple TV.

Notate che Perian.component è la directory, non un singolo file, quindi dovrete effettuare una copia ricorsiva per spostarlo. Quando aggiungete manualmente il componente alla directory di sistema sull'ATV, dovrete effettuare alcuni passi.

Prima di tutto, la partizione primaria del sistema operativo deve essere montata in sola lettura. Dalla linea di comando dell'ATV dovre montare nuovamente la partizione dell'OS con questo comando:

# sudo mount -ow /

Sudo permette agli utenti senza privilegi, come Frontnow, di utilizzare comandi privilegiati.

Dopo aver installato i codec, verrebbe da pensare che ora sarà possibile riprodurre i file DivX o XviD, giusto? No, sbagliato. Sfortunatamente, il riproduttore dell'Apple TV ha già scartato tutti i file che non siano MPEG4 o H.264, e non c'è modo di sistemare questo problema. L'alternativa è di spostare i file manualmente sull'ATV, o di leggerli da un driver di rete installando un riproduttore alternativo.